Audio Archives

There are 63915 audio files from 25 archives that can be extracted. Of these, 1922 are streams from 16 archives and 61993 are sound effects from 9 archives. It is also worth noting that the streams are OGG Vorbis files, and the sound effects are WAV files. The following are valid archives that can be extracted:

Streams:

AA Police radio messages (1001-1066)
ADVERTS Advertisements for radio stations (1067-1135)
AMBIENCE Background environment sounds (1136-1175)
BEATS Beats and various other dance tracks (1176-1185)
CH Playback FM (1186-1315)
CO K-Rose (1316-1470)
CR K-DST (1471-1626)
CUTSCENE Mission cutscenes (1627-1767)
DS Bounce FM (1768-1946)
HC SF-UR (1947-2061)
MH Radio Los Santos (2062-2213)
MR Radio X (2214-2360)
NJ CSR 103.9 (2361-2490)
RE K-JAH (2491-2651)
RG Master Sounds 98.3 (2652-2821)
TK WCTR (2822-2922)
